小秦岭金矿床黄铁矿中存在晶格金的佐证 被引量:2

THE EVIDENCE FOR LATTICE GOLD IN GOLDBEARING PYRITE FROM XIAO QINLING GOLD DEPOSITS, SHAN'XI PROVINCE

摘要 采用扫描电镜与波谱学技术(EPR谱和激光拉曼谱)相互配合的方法,获得了小秦岭地区的含金黄铁矿中存在有晶格金的佐证.在扫描电镜下,黄铁矿中Au的x射线面分布图呈均匀分散的细小斑点;Au+的EPR超精细结构谱线g因子为2.05±0.15;An+-伸缩振动的拉曼位移,经计算和实验测定Δv为370~390cm-1. So far,lattice gold has been discovered continuously in pyrite in many gold deposits,but it has never beenfound in the Xiao Qinling auriferous mineral zone. Thus. the author studies the gold-bearing pyrite whichwas generated in the Xiao Qinling auriferous mineral zone by using scanning electron microscope and wavelength dispersive spectromater and gets the evidence for lattice gold in gold-bearing pyrite. The X-ray surfacedistribuing graph shows the An beared in pyrite is even and disperse small speckes. By using the EPR spectrum analysis, a fine texture spectral line with g(factor) =2. 05±0. 15 wes obtained. Raman line shift (Δγ) of flexible vibration of An+ - is 370~390cm-1. that is experimened and calculated by the author.
